在Debian系统中识别并防范恶意exploit,可以采取以下措施:
监控系统日志
/var/log/syslog
、/var/log/auth.log
和/var/log/kern.log
等日志文件。使用安全工具
fail2ban
来阻止暴力破解攻击。rkhunter
或chkrootkit
扫描系统中的恶意软件和后门。网络流量分析
tcpdump
或wireshark
捕获和分析网络流量,寻找可疑的数据包。系统完整性检查
tripwire
或aide
等工具监控文件系统的变化。更新和补丁管理
异常行为检测
检查定时任务
crontab
和/etc/cron.d/
目录下的定时任务,确保没有未知或可疑的任务。最小权限原则
防火墙配置
ufw
或iptables
设置防火墙规则,限制不必要的入站和出站连接。SELinux/AppArmor
安全更新
apt-get update
和apt-get upgrade
来保持系统安全。备份数据
使用HTTPS
限制服务暴露
安全审计
教育和培训
应急响应计划
通过上述措施,可以大大提高Debian系统的安全性,减少恶意exploit的风险。